Brief summary

This double-blind, randomized, placebo-controlled parallel trial evaluates the effects of maternal 5-methyltetrahydrofolate (5-MTHF) supplementation during breastfeeding. Thirty-six lactating mother-infant dyads will be randomized (1:1) to receive 5-MTHF or placebo for 6 weeks, stratified by infant sex and mode of delivery. Tolerability and adverse events will be monitored. Pre- and post-intervention assessments include breast milk one-carbon metabolites and oligosaccharides; maternal plasma one-carbon metabolites and metabolic health markers. Maternal mental health will be evaluated using the SCL-90-R questionnaire. A follow-up visit at 4 months will reassess infant anthropometry and microbiome outcomes.

Interventions

DIETARY_SUPPLEMENT5-MTHF Supplementation

Oral supplementation with 5-MTHF (800 µg) administered daily for 6 weeks during lactation.

OTHERPlacebo

Matching placebo administered daily for 6 weeks during lactation.

Inclusion criteria

* Maternal age between 18 and 42 years * Gestational age at birth ≥ 37 weeks. * Exclusive breastfeeding at enrollment. * Infant age 0-1 months

Exclusion criteria

* Multiple pregnancy * Presence of disease or malformations in the infant. * Weight-Standard Deviation Score \< -1 at enrollment. * Use of folate-containing multivitamin supplements during breastfeeding

Design outcomes

Primary

MeasureTime frameDescription
Incidence of Adverse EventsBaseline, 6 weeks, 4 monthsTreatment safety and tolerability will be evaluated by assessing differences in the incidence of potential adverse events between groups, focusing on gastrointestinal symptoms.
Change in breast milk 5-MTHF concentrationBaseline, 6 weeksChange in breast milk 5-MTHF concentration measured with liquid chromatography coupled to mass spectrometry (LC-MS) from Baseline to 6 weeks.

Secondary

MeasureTime frameDescription
Change in plasma 5-MTHF concentrationBaseline, 6 weeksChange in maternal plasma 5-MTHF concentration measured with liquid chromatography coupled to mass spectrometry (LC-MS) from Baseline to 6 weeks.
Change in breast milk one-carbon metabolite concentrationBaseline, 6 weeksChange in breast milk one-carbon-related metabolites (choline, methionine, SAM, SAH, homocysteine, cystathionine, folic acid, betaine) from Baseline to 6 weeks.
Change in plasma one-carbon metabolite concentrationBaseline, 6 weeksChange in plasma one-carbon-related metabolites (choline, methionine, SAM, SAH, homocysteine, cystathionine, folic acid, betaine) from Baseline to 6 weeks.
Change in Human Milk Oligosaccharide (HMO) concentrationBaseline, 6 weeksChange in HMO concentrations between Baseline and 6 weeks
Change in Maternal Plasma Glucose ConcentrationBaseline, 6 weeksChange in maternal blood glucose levels between baseline and 6 weeks.
Change in Maternal Plasma Glycated Hemoglobin (HbA1c) ConcentrationBaseline, 6 weeksChange in maternal blood glycated hemoglobin (HbA1c) between baseline and 6 weeks.
Change in Maternal Plasma Insulin ConcentrationBaseline, 6 weeksChange in maternal blood insulin levels between Baseline and 6 weeks.
Change in Maternal Plasma Triglyceride (TAG) ConcentrationBaseline, 6 weeksChange in maternal blood triglyceride (TAG) levels between baseline and 6 weeks.
Change in Maternal Blood Total Cholesterol ConcentrationBaseline, 6 weeksChange in maternal blood total Cholesterol levels between baseline and 6 weeks.
Change in Maternal Blood LDL Cholesterol ConcentrationBaseline, 6 weeksChange in maternal low-density lipoprotein (LDL) cholesterol levels between baseline and 6 weeks.
Change in Maternal Blood HDL Cholesterol ConcentrationBaseline, 6 weeksChange in maternal high-density lipoprotein (HDL) cholesterol levels between baseline and 6 weeks.
Change in Maternal Blood Alanine Aminotransferase (ALT) LevelsBaseline, 6 weeksChange in maternal alanine aminotransferase (ALT) levels between baseline and 6 weeks.
Change in Maternal Blood Aspartate Aminotransferase (AST) LevelsBaseline, 6 weeksChange in maternal aspartate aminotransferase (AST) levels between baseline and 6 weeks.
Change in Maternal Blood Gamma-Glutamyl Transferase (GGT) LevelsBaseline, 6 weeksChange in maternal gamma-glutamyl transferase (GGT) levels between baseline and 6 weeks.
Change in Symptom Checklist-90-Revised (SCL-90-R) scaleBaseline, 3 weeksThe SCL-90-R is a 90-item self-report questionnaire assessing psychological symptoms over the past week, with a range of 0-90 across 9 dimenions: Somatization, Obsessive-compulsive, Interpersonal sensitivity, Depression, Anxiety, Hostility, Phobic anxiety, Paranoid ideation, Psychoticism. Higher scores indicate worse outcome.
Change in infant BMI z-scoreBaseline, 6 weeksWe will measure infant body weight, length, and head circumference to calculate BMI z-scores according to WHO growth standards, and changes between baseline, 6 weeks and 4 months will be assessed.
